v3.25.2
Short-Term Investments
6 Months Ended
Jun. 30, 2025
Investments, Debt and Equity Securities [Abstract]  
Short-Term Investments
4. Short-Term Investments

The Company classified short-term investments as available-for-sale securities, as the sale of such investments may be required prior to maturity to implement management strategies. The following tables summarize short-term investments as of June 30, 2025 and December 31, 2024:

As of June 30, 2025
Unrealized
(in thousands)Amortized CostGainsLosses
Estimated
Fair Value
Government securities
$23,336 $$(4)$23,334 
Total short-term investments$23,336 $$(4)$23,334 
As of December 31, 2024
Unrealized
(in thousands)Amortized CostGainsLosses
Estimated
Fair Value
Government and agency securities$31,719 $30 $(3)$31,746 
Asset-backed securities90 — — 90 
Total short-term investments$31,809 $30 $(3)$31,836 
The Company classified all investments with maturity dates beyond three months at the date of purchase as short-term investments in the condensed consolidated balance sheets based upon its ability and intent to use the investments to satisfy the liquidity needs of current operations. The following table summarizes available-for-sale investments by maturity as of June 30, 2025:

(in thousands)Amortized CostEstimated Fair Value
Due in one year or less$23,336 $23,334 
Due after one year
— — 
Total short-term investments$23,336 $23,334 

The following tables summarize the Company’s available-for-sale investments’ gross unrealized losses and fair value aggregated by investment category and the length of time that individual securities have been in a continuous loss position, as of June 30, 2025 and December 31, 2024:

As of June 30, 2025
Less than 12 monthsMore than 12 monthsTotal
(in thousands)CountFair
Value
Unrealized
Losses
CountFair
Value
Unrealized
Losses
CountFair
Value
Unrealized
Losses
Government securities
12 $14,929 $(4)— $— $— 12 $14,929 $(4)
12 $14,929 $(4)— $— $— 12 $14,929 $(4)

As of December 31, 2024
Less than 12 monthsMore than 12 monthsTotal
(in thousands)CountFair
Value
Unrealized
Losses
CountFair
Value
Unrealized
Losses
CountFair
Value
Unrealized
Losses
Government and agency securities$2,930 $(3)— $— $— $2,930 $(3)
$2,930 $(3)— $— $— $2,930 $(3)

The Company had certain available-for-sale debt securities in an unrealized loss position without an allowance for credit loss as of June 30, 2025. Unrealized losses on these debt securities have not been recognized into income because (1) the issuers have high credit quality, (2) management does not intend to sell and it is likely that management will not be required to sell these securities prior to their anticipated recovery and (3) the decline in fair value is largely due to market conditions and/or changes in interest rates. The issuers continue to make timely interest payments on the securities, and the fair value is expected to recover as the bonds approach maturity.